Solar AC/DC Cables

Soliflex Solar AC/DC Cables are engineered to achieve superior performance and long‑term reliability in photovoltaic systems. Designed for both fixed and mobile solar installations, they feature flexible conductors and advanced insulation materials that maintain power integrity even under extreme environmental conditions. With a focus on durability, efficiency and safety, these cables provide the ideal solution for residential, commercial and utility‑scale solar power applications.

Standards

  • Soliflex Solar AC/DC Cables conform to international standards.
  • EN 50618 or 2 Pfg 1169/08.2007, ensuring compliance with fire, smoke and halogen requirements.
  • High Voltage Rating up to 1.5 kV DC

    Enables safe handling of modern PV modules and string configurations without compromising on performance.

  • Durable Halogen‑Free

    Offers enhanced fire safety and environmental compatibility in solar installations.

  • Wide Temperature & UV Resistance

    Operates reliably from –40 °C to +90 °C (and up to +120 °C for conductor) to endure outdoor exposure.

  • Flexible Tinned Class 5 Conductor

    Ensures excellent conductivity, easy handling and mechanical robustness in dynamic and fixed installations.

Applications

Soliflex Solar AC/DC Cables are perfect for connecting solar panels to inverters, junction boxes, and charge controllers in rooftop, ground‑mounted, and building‑integrated PV systems. They serve both AC and DC sides of solar installations, delivering consistent energy transfer while withstanding exposure to UV, ozone, chemicals and varying climatic conditions. Ideal for new installations and retrofit projects where long‑term performance matters most.

Characteristics
  • Rated DC Voltage: 1.5 kV (max permitted 1.8 kV)
  • Conductor Temperature: –40 °C to +90 °C (continuous), +120 °C (20,000 h)
  • Short‑circuit Temperature: Up to +200 °C (max 5 s)
  • Conductor: Flexible tinned copper, Class 5 (IEC 60228)
  • Insulation & Sheath: Cross‑linked halogen‑free flame‑retardant with UV & ozone resistance
